At least these don’t come from The Inquirer! The good folks at Xbit Labs have word that Nvidia’s first foray into Directx 10 graphics chips will be a hybrid one: No unified shaders just yet, as they will be sticking to the tried and true method of separate pixel and vertex shaders:

Nvidia’s code-named G80 graphics processing unit (GPU) will incorporate 48 pixel shader processors and an unknown number of vertex shader processors, some unofficial sources said. The chip is still expected to support feature-set of DirectX 10 along with Shader Model 4.0, even though it will not take advantage of the unified processors that can compute both pixel and vertex shaders.
